[RESOLVIDO] Dùvida ICD2

Software e Hardware para uC PIC

Moderadores: andre_luis, 51, guest2003, Renie

[RESOLVIDO] Dùvida ICD2

Mensagempor Andre_Cruz » 26 Jan 2011 15:00

Sempre usei o McFlash da Mosaico, nunca tive problema, agora estou trocando o PC e não tem porta serial, tenho o ICD2 da Mosaico já usei algumas vezes mas não uso com frequência.

Agora estou tentando gravar um 16F876A na placa do ICD2 com o soquete, compilo o programa gera o .hex, o ICD2 conecta e habilita as opções de gravação, a janela do ICD2 fica assim:

Programming Target...
ICDWarn0052: MPLAB ICD 2 cannot validate a target device. Please make sure that the target device is connected and properly powered. Select "OK" to continue, or "CANCEL" to abort the operation
...Validating configuration fields
...Erasing Part
...Programming Program Memory (0x0 - 0x17FF)
Verifying...
ICDWarn0052: MPLAB ICD 2 cannot validate a target device. Please make sure that the target device is connected and properly powered. Select "OK" to continue, or "CANCEL" to abort the operation
...Program Memory
ICD0161: Verify failed (MemType = Program, Address = 0x0, Expected Val = 0x3000, Val Read = 0x0)
ICD0275: Programming failed.
MPLAB ICD 2 ready for next operation


Já troquei o PIC ainda não testei em outro PC.

Agradeço a ajuda de todos

Abraço

André Cruz
Editado pela última vez por Andre_Cruz em 28 Jan 2011 12:42, em um total de 1 vez.
Andre_Cruz
Word
 
Mensagens: 559
Registrado em: 03 Jan 2009 14:06

Mensagempor _blackmore_ » 26 Jan 2011 15:33

sei que é muito básico... mas o configuration bits está devidamente setado com o microcontrolador correto? outra coisa .. se estiver utiizando o soquete da mosaico, verificou os jumpers?
Ouça mais classic rock
_blackmore_
Dword
 
Mensagens: 1397
Registrado em: 28 Set 2008 13:26

Mensagempor ÁgioFelipe » 26 Jan 2011 16:33

No MPLab vá em: Programmer -> Settings -> Na aba Power marque "Power target circuit from MPLAB ICD 2"
ÁgioFelipe
Word
 
Mensagens: 626
Registrado em: 27 Out 2006 20:04

Mensagempor Andre_Cruz » 26 Jan 2011 16:47

_blackmore_

As configurações dos bits estão corretos porque no Mc Flash grava normal.

ÁgioFelipe

Ja setei na aba Power as duas opções e mesmo assim não gravou.

Valew pessoal

Abraço

André Cruz
Andre_Cruz
Word
 
Mensagens: 559
Registrado em: 03 Jan 2009 14:06

Mensagempor ÁgioFelipe » 26 Jan 2011 19:06

Na placa soquete tem 2 Jumpers veja se estão na posição correta.
ÁgioFelipe
Word
 
Mensagens: 626
Registrado em: 27 Out 2006 20:04

Mensagempor Andre_Cruz » 26 Jan 2011 20:37

ÁgioFelipe,

Os jumpers estão na posição B, para PIC de 28 pinos e 40 pinos.

O cabo USB pode dar esse pau ? Vou trocar o cabo para testar.

Valeww

Abraço

André Cruz
Andre_Cruz
Word
 
Mensagens: 559
Registrado em: 03 Jan 2009 14:06

Mensagempor jrmanke » 27 Jan 2011 18:55

Ola,

vc esta com a ultima versao do MPLAB?,

Vc consegue pelo menos ler, apagar o uControlador??

Att
Johnny Ricardo Manke

Blumenau - Santa Catarina
jrmanke
Byte
 
Mensagens: 114
Registrado em: 19 Out 2006 19:01
Localização: Blumenau - SC

Mensagempor Andre_Cruz » 28 Jan 2011 10:27

Pessoal agradeço a ajuda de todos !

Estou usando o MPLAB v8.60.

Fui em Programmer -> Select Programmer -> MPLAB ICD2
Depois fui em Settings -> Status

Fiz o Self Test clicando em Run Self Test.

Depois disso começou a funcionar !

É como a frase de algum amigo forista aqui do asm51, "Teoria é onde tudo funciona e se sabe os porques, pratica é onde nada funciona e não se sabe os porques"

Rssrrsss

Valew

Abraço

André Cruz
Andre_Cruz
Word
 
Mensagens: 559
Registrado em: 03 Jan 2009 14:06


Voltar para PIC

Quem está online

Usuários navegando neste fórum: Nenhum usuário registrado e 1 visitante

x